What is an Inverse Calculator?

An inverse calculator is a tool used to determine the inverse of a mathematical function. It works by reversing the operations performed by the original function. This process allows you to find the input value (x) that corresponds to a given output value (y).

Let's break down the concept of inverses. Imagine you have a function that doubles a number. The inverse of this function would be to halve the number. This is because the inverse function 'undoes' the original function.

How does an Inverse Calculator work?

An inverse calculator essentially applies the following steps:

  1. Identify the original function: Start with the mathematical function you want to invert.
  2. Replace the output with the input: Swap the positions of the input and output variables in the function's equation.
  3. Solve for the new input: Isolate the new input variable (which was previously the output) to obtain the inverse function.

Examples of Inverse Calculations

Let's consider a few examples:

Example 1: Inverse of Multiplication

The original function: y = 2x (Doubles a number)

  1. Swap variables: x = 2y
  2. Solve for y: y = x/2

This means the inverse function of doubling a number is halving the number.

Example 2: Inverse of Square Root

The original function: y = √x (Square root of a number)

  1. Swap variables: x = √y
  2. Solve for y: y = x²

The inverse function of taking the square root is squaring the number.

Limitations of Inverse Calculators

While inverse calculators are powerful tools, they do have some limitations:

  • Not all functions have inverses: Functions must be one-to-one to have a unique inverse. This means that each input must correspond to a unique output.
  • Finding inverses can be complex: For complicated functions, finding the inverse function can be challenging.
